A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

软件开发成本控制方法包括

   2025-04-29 11
导读

软件开发成本控制是确保项目在预算范围内完成的关键因素。有效的成本控制方法不仅有助于节省资金,还能提高项目质量并确保按时交付。以下是一些常见的软件开发成本控制方法。

软件开发成本控制是确保项目在预算范围内完成的关键因素。有效的成本控制方法不仅有助于节省资金,还能提高项目质量并确保按时交付。以下是一些常见的软件开发成本控制方法:

1. 制定详细的项目计划和预算:在项目开始之前,明确定义项目范围、目标、时间表和资源需求。同时,创建一个详细的预算,包括所有预期的成本,如人力成本、硬件成本、软件许可费等。确保预算的合理性,并留有足够的余地以应对不可预见的情况。

2. 采用敏捷开发方法:敏捷开发强调迭代和增量的工作方式,可以减少浪费和错误,并及时调整计划。通过短周期的开发和测试,可以更有效地控制成本,并且可以更快地发现并解决问题。

3. 优化团队结构和工作流程:通过重新组织团队结构,分配任务,以及改进工作流程,可以提高效率,减少不必要的工作和重复劳动。这有助于降低成本,并提高项目的成功率。

4. 使用自动化工具和技术:自动化工具和技术可以减少手动操作的错误和时间浪费,提高工作效率。例如,使用代码审查工具可以减少代码缺陷,使用版本控制系统可以提高代码管理的效率。

5. 监控和控制成本:定期审查项目进度和预算,以确保项目按照计划进行,并且没有超出预算。如果发现成本超支,需要及时采取措施进行调整。可以使用项目管理工具来帮助跟踪和管理成本。

软件开发成本控制方法包括

6. 采购管理:与供应商谈判,争取最优惠的价格和条件。选择性价比高的供应商和服务,可以减少采购成本。同时,要确保供应链的稳定性,避免因供应商问题导致的延误和成本增加。

7. 风险管理:识别项目中可能遇到的风险,并制定相应的应对策略。这可以包括风险评估、风险缓解措施和风险转移。通过提前规划和准备,可以减少风险带来的负面影响。

8. 持续改进:通过收集反馈和数据分析,不断改进项目管理流程和实践。这可以帮助发现潜在的问题和改进机会,从而提高成本效益。

9. 培训和发展:为团队成员提供必要的技能培训和发展机会,以提高他们的工作效率和能力。这将有助于降低人员成本,并提高整个团队的生产力。

10. 利用开源技术和社区资源:开源技术通常具有较低的成本和较高的灵活性。通过利用开源社区的资源,可以节省资金并加快项目进度。

总之,有效的软件开发成本控制需要综合运用多种方法和技巧。通过合理的规划、高效的执行、严格的监控和持续的改进,可以确保项目在预算范围内顺利完成,并达到预期的质量标准。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-978738.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
 
 
更多>同类知识

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部